Relax!

Relaxation is often presented as the beginning of prayer – what to do to get started. Then you are cajoled into the attempt to get elsewhere. This is to miss the point. Relaxation is not the antechamber of the temple. To relax is to pray. It is the temple. It is the return to this … Continue reading Relax! →

I offer spiritual direction, training, and supervision. I am also a writer. I am based in Upper Teesdale, Co. Durham and (occasionally) West London.

Through kindly attention to the sensations of this body you can connect into a process of ever-deepening immersion into the reality of God at the heart of life.

I write here primarily about:
  • God, and how to foster your relationship with God;
  • prayer, and how to pray; and
  • how attending to this body is prayer and a way to be present in the Presence.
